Combating Weight Bias and Fostering Body Positivity: A Multifaceted Approach



This article addresses the pervasive issue of weight bias, a form of prejudice that negatively impacts individuals based on their body size. We will explore the detrimental effects of weight bias, analyze its societal roots, and propose a comprehensive strategy for fostering body positivity. Key concepts include weight bias (negative attitudes and beliefs towards individuals based on their weight), body image (the subjective perception of one's own physical appearance), and body positivity (an acceptance and appreciation of all body types). The Social Cognitive Theory will serve as a framework, highlighting the interplay between individual, behavioral, and environmental factors in shaping attitudes and behaviors related to body image.



1. Deconstructing Weight Bias through Education: Weight bias stems from deeply ingrained societal norms and misinformation. Educational initiatives, both formal and informal, are crucial. This involves disseminating accurate information about weight, health, and well-being, debunking myths surrounding weight and disease, and promoting health at every size (HAES) principles, emphasizing that health is multidimensional and not solely determined by weight. This aligns with the Social Cognitive Theory's emphasis on cognitive factors as drivers of behavior. For example, public health campaigns using evidence-based information can effectively shift perceptions and promote healthier attitudes towards diverse body sizes.



2. Challenging Media Representations: The media significantly shapes societal ideals of beauty and body image. Critical media literacy is paramount. This entails analyzing how media perpetuates unrealistic beauty standards, promotes weight stigma, and reinforces harmful stereotypes. Actively supporting and promoting media outlets that represent a diverse range of body types and challenge narrow beauty ideals is essential. This aligns with the Social Cognitive Theory's emphasis on observational learning and modeling. Seeing positive representations of diverse bodies can positively influence individuals' self-perception and reduce internalization of unrealistic standards.



3. Promoting Self-Compassion and Self-Acceptance: Fostering positive body image hinges on self-compassion. This involves practicing self-kindness, self-acceptance, and mindfulness, challenging negative self-talk, and engaging in self-care practices. These practices align with the tenets of positive psychology, fostering emotional well-being and resilience in the face of societal pressures. Support groups and therapeutic interventions can play a vital role in this process, providing safe spaces for self-exploration and skill development.



4. Reframing Health and Well-being: The emphasis should shift from solely focusing on weight loss to holistic well-being. Health encompasses physical, mental, and social well-being, encompassing factors such as nutrition, physical activity, stress management, and social connection. This approach promotes health behaviors irrespective of weight, aligning with HAES principles and emphasizing the intrinsic value of self-care practices.



5. Cultivating Inclusive Language: Language powerfully shapes attitudes and perceptions. Conscious use of respectful and inclusive language is crucial. Avoiding weight-stigmatizing language and promoting person-first language (e.g., “person with obesity” instead of “obese person”) are essential strategies for fostering a more inclusive environment. This approach demonstrates respect and acknowledges the individual's inherent worth beyond their body size.



6. Advocating for Systemic Change: Weight bias is deeply embedded in systemic structures. Advocacy for policies that promote inclusivity and combat weight discrimination is vital. This includes supporting legislation that prohibits weight discrimination in employment, healthcare, and other sectors, and advocating for equitable access to healthcare services for individuals of all sizes. This approach aligns with social justice initiatives aimed at promoting fairness and equity.



7. Leveraging Social Media for Positive Change: Social media platforms can both perpetuate and counter weight bias. Strategic utilization of social media to promote body positivity is essential. This includes creating positive content, challenging negative narratives, amplifying the voices of individuals who experience weight bias, and engaging in respectful dialogues. This leverages the power of social networks to influence attitudes and behaviors at scale.




Conclusions and Recommendations: Combating weight bias and fostering body positivity requires a multifaceted approach that integrates education, media reform, individual-level interventions, and systemic change. By implementing the strategies outlined above, we can create a more inclusive and equitable society that values all body types. Future research could explore the effectiveness of different intervention strategies, investigate the long-term impacts of weight bias on mental and physical health, and examine the role of cultural factors in shaping body image perceptions. The insights gained can inform policy development, guide public health initiatives, and promote evidence-based practices for fostering body positivity.
